Find the mode of the following set:

{1, 6, 2, 1, 6, 1}
A. 1
B. 6
C. 8
D. 2

In order to find the mode of the given set of numbers,

1    6    2    1    6    1

first arrange the numbers in ascending order.

1    1    1    2    6    6

Now, lets check which number appears how many times in the given set of numbers.

1    1    1    2    6    6

The number 1 appears 3 times.

The number 2 appears 1 time.

The number 6 appears 2 times.

Number 1 appears most frequently among the set of numbers.

So, the mode is 1.
